Kia Soul 2021 1.6L MPI A/T Overview

The Kia Soul 2021 1.6L MPI A/T is priced at AED 76,000, inclusive of VAT. This model is one of four available trim levels, showcasing features such as Airbags, Anti-theft alarm, BA (Brake Assist), Blind Spot Warning, Foldable Rear Seats, LED Taillights, Power Windows (Front and Rear), Rear Wiper, Alloy Wheels, Bluetooth, CD Player, MP3, and Radio.
Powered by a 1.6-litre 4-cylinder petrol engine, it delivers 124 horsepower and 152 Nm of torque.
In the United Arab Emirates, the average price of the Kia Soul, including all versions, is AED 66,500. Considering an annual depreciation rate of 30%, the expected value of the 1.6L MPI A/T in the used car market by next year is approximately AED 53,200.
With a 54-litre fuel tank and a consumption rate of 7L per 100 kilometers, the cost to fill the tank is around AED 117.72, based on the current fuel price of AED 2.18 per liter for unleaded gasoline 95. For an average commute of 25,000 kilometers annually, expect to fill up about 7 times, totaling AED 6,357 per year.

Kia Soul 2021 1.6L MPI A/T - Specs

Engine & Power
Engine Capacity (liters) 1.6
Cylinders 4
Drive Type Front Wheel Drive
Fuel Tank Capacity (liters) 54
Fuel Economy (L/100 Km) 7.9
Fuel Type Petrol
Horsepower (bhp) 124
Torque (Nm) 152
Transmission Automatic
Seating Capacity N A
Acceleration 0-100 Km/h (sec) 10.5
Measurements
Length (meters) 4.196
Width (meters) 1.801
Height (meters) 1.600
Wheelbase (meters) 2.601
